redis
延迟满足
热爱新技术,喜欢研究原理,感受设计之美。
展开
-
Redis Key 统一管理技巧
背景我们的项目中可能存在多种业务场景需要接入 redis 缓存,在插入缓存时需要设置 key,如果这个 key 散落在项目的各个业务代码中的话,会给后期维护带来很大的不便。所以我建议把系统中用到缓存 key 放到一个类中统一管理,相同业务的 key 放到一起,这样也提高了系统代码的可读性,让看这个系统的人一眼就知道哪些业务场景用到了缓存。Key 定义public class RedisKey...原创 2019-11-25 20:06:33 · 2914 阅读 · 0 评论 -
redis入门先知
redis简介redis是一个key-value存储系统。和Memcached类似,它支持存储的value类型相对更多,包括string(字符串)、list(链表)、set(集合)和zset(有序集合)、Hash(哈希类型的映射表)。这些数据类型都支持push/pop、add/remove及取交集并集和差集及更丰富的操作,而且这些操作都是原子性的。在此基础上,redis支持各种不同方式的排序。与m...原创 2018-05-21 09:28:42 · 116 阅读 · 0 评论 -
redis单机多节点集群搭建
注意: 在集群过程前一定要把后缀为aof,rdb的redis数据存储文件删除(或者备份到其他文件夹,只要不是/root/下就可以),否则会集群失败。第一步:安装RedisReids安装包里有个集群工具,要复制到/usr/local/bin里去cp redis-3.2.9/src/redis-trib.rb /usr/local/bin第二步:修改配置,创建节点我们现在要搞六个节点,三...原创 2018-05-21 19:27:59 · 1589 阅读 · 0 评论 -
单机环境的redis简易安装教程
1.官网 https://redis.io/ 下载压缩包2. 上传压缩包到linux系统上 /home/ 路径下cd /home/ll3. 解压tar -zxvf redis-4.0.2.tar.gzll4. 安装gcc-c++yum install gcc-c++5. 切换回根目录cd /root/6.cd /home/redis-4....原创 2018-06-08 19:49:50 · 377 阅读 · 0 评论